Jaques Hat Trick Helps Blazers Soar Over Lynks
CHICOPEE, MA - Elms Colleges' Noah Jaques with the hattrick, two of the goals in the second half help Blazers secure the win over Lesley Lynx.
BASICS
Score: Blazers 4 | Lynx 0
Records: Blazers (3-6-0) | Lynx (0-6-0)
How it Happened
The Blazers get in the groove early when Pajorn Drysdale gets the first goal of the game at 7 minute mark. The Blazers offense quickly takes the lead with a second goal in the 11th minute by Noah Jaques assisted by Drysdale. The Lynx players Nick Wadleigh and Dj Cronin make multiple attempts to get on the board, but cannot get by the brick wall of Blazers goalkeeper Collin Liedke in net. Lynx's goalie Josiah Williams makes a big save during a penalty kick against Blazer Musa Jiana. Blazers head into the half with a 2-0 lead against the Lynx.
Blazers continue the momentum into the second half of the game. Jaques gets on the board early in the second half with his second goal of the game at 47:18 mark, stretching the score to 3-0. The Blazers offense continues to pressure Lynx's defense to maintain their lead. The Blazers offenses' hard work pays off when Blazers Jaques get his third goal of the game assisted by Drysdale. Lynx Josiah Williams held his own in net making 9 saves in the game. Blazers goalie Liedke gets a shut out for the win over the Lesley Lynx.
